Caribbean Wedding Trends

Over the past few months some wedding trends for this year have been taking place. Because of the economy people have opted to get married in smaller and less expensive weddings. There are many ways to cut down on wedding expenses that do not include cutting out the magical appeal and general enjoyment of getting married. You dream Caribbean wedding can be a reality even in these unsure times.

Vintage is in this year, which means you can save a great deal of money by wearing your mother’s or grandmother’s old dress. Ironically this can give you a unique look as wedding dresses just are not made like they use to be. Another way to get to that perfect destination wedding that you’ve always wanted is to consider cutting down on the number of guests. Food is a big cost and they less you have of it to feed others the less you will spend. Instead try a destination Caribbean wedding with just close family and friends.

Another Caribbean wedding trend this year is lots of color, this works perfectly with a beach wedding theme with a lot of tropical flowers and having a backdrop of turquoise seas and clear blue skies. With a simple white wedding dress a lot of little embellishments like flowery trim can be added which is also really hot this year. For a summer time beach wedding try a popular off the shoulder dress and since you want to save money and not get over heated maybe think about something simpler than a gown and try a nice, shorter white dress.

If you have someone crafty in your family (or maybe that is you!) see if they can help with some low cost decorations keeping in mind you want Caribbean wedding favors for your colorful theme. Simple and low cost or even free ideas are incorporating parts of nature into your Caribbean wedding. Find some local rocks and have them polished and use sand and natural plants for added decoration. If you cannot find all these items try a local Caribbean wedding shop for native ideas.
